Output 50d6fd87594f80447fcdb260203ebfe8b592ef8a9148ac2eb6cdd3bed601f94c:1
- value
- 1316582
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d576c0f428bc6ccd34e7383fc5973c375ede27f
- address
- tb1q94tkcr6z30rve56wwwplcktncd67mcnlyem07x
- transaction
- 50d6fd87594f80447fcdb260203ebfe8b592ef8a9148ac2eb6cdd3bed601f94c